Men's Golf Tied For Sixth After 36 Holes At Xavier Provident Invitational

Oct. 8, 2001

Mason, Ohio – The Notre Dame men’s golf team finished Monday’s play at the Xavier Provident Invitational just seven strokes behind tournament leader Western Kentucky after 36 holes of play. The Irish are tied for sixth with Michigan with one-over par team totals of 569 while Western Kentucky finished the day at 562 (286-276) on the par 71, 6,808-yard Grizzly Course at Kings Island. The final round of play will be played on Tuesday beginning at 8:00 a.m.

The Irish started the day in fourth place after 18 holes, just three strokes behind first round leader Xavier. Notre Dame turned in a one under par 283 in the opening round led by the hot play of Steve Ratay (Sr., Arlington Heights, Ill.). The Irish team captain fired a five-under par 66 for his opening round to lead the tournament by one stroke. He closed the day with a 71 in the second round to give him a 36-hole total of five-under par 137. He stands six strokes off the pace set by Ohio University’s Erik Heberth who fired rounds of 67 and 64 for a 131 total. Heberth leads Western Kentucky’s Eric Mason by four shots as Mason turned in a 135 (69-66) for the day.

Trailing Western Kentucky for the team lead is Marshall as the Thundering Herd is two strokes off the pace with a 564 (281-283). Ohio University is third with a 566 (282-284) while Xavier (280-287) and Ball State (286-281) round out the top five teams with 567 totals, two strokes ahead of Notre Dame and Michigan.

Individually, Heberth and Mason stand one-two and are followed by Xavier’s Miles Maillet with a 136 (67-69) with Ratay and Marshall’s Aaron Williams rounding out the top five with 137. For the 36 holes, 17 golfers shot par or better.

For the Irish, freshman Ryan Marshall (Marco Island, Fla.) and junior Brandon Lunke (San Antonio, Texas) were among that group. Marshall shot rounds of 71 and 69 for a two-under par total of 140 and is tied for 10th after the 36 holes. Lunke is at even par 142 after rounds of 72 and 70. Rounding out the Irish lineup are Steve Colnitis (Fr., Baldwin, Md.) who is tied for 78th with a 150 (74-76) and Kevin Ricci (Sr., Stuart, Fla.) who is tied for 93rd after rounds of 75 and 80 for a 155 total.
